About Jummobanahalli

Jummobanahalli is a rural settlement in Kudligi, Bellary, Karnataka. It has a population of 3,160 in about 559 households (avg size: 5.65). Approximate literacy: 58.04%.

Population of Jummobanahalli

Population (Total)3,160
Male1,605
Female1,555
Children (0–6 years)434
Households559
Literate persons1,834
Illiterate persons1,326
Total workers1,454
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)969
Literacy (approx.)58.04%
SC population331
ST population2,482
